Pentecost Offering May 27

VBS and Outreach Ministry Partner to Support Arkansas Rice Depot’s “Food for Kids” Program

On Sunday, May 27, Second Presbyterian Church will receive the Pentecost Offering, one of our regular denominational offerings designated to help bring God’s transforming and redeeming love to children at risk, to nurture young people’s growing faith, and provide opportunities for young adults to become spiritual leaders.  Sixty percent of the offering we receive will be used by the PC(USA) for child advocacy programs and support of the Young Adult Volunteer (YAV) program.  We currently have two young adults in our congregation participating in this program–Sarah Akin and David Mills.

The remaining forty percent of the offering is to be used by our congregation for an area program for children at risk. The Outreach Ministry has designated Arkansas Rice Depot’s “Food for Kids” program to receive this offering.  “Food for Kids” meets the needs of students (K-12th grades) who display educational, physical, or emotional problems at school due to hunger at home.  The students receive backpacks filled with kid-friendly, nourishing food to take home each day and on weekends.  During the current school year 32,000 children in 650 Arkansas schools are being served through this program.

The Vacation Bible School planning committee also decided to designate our VBS offering to the “Food for Kids” program. We hope to enable our children to adopt a specific school to sponsor during the 2012-13 school year….“a school for a school.” The cost for “adoption” is $2400.  The children will combine their Sunday School offerings and their VBS offerings toward this effort.  By partnering with the Pentecost Offering we should be well on our way “in the adoption process.”

So that our children can visualize what they are doing with their offering, we will create a BIG fish tank to be filled with paper fish each day to signify the progress toward our goal.  We will “stock the tank” with fish that signify the offering received on Pentecost Sunday.  Please give generously so that we can support our Young Adults Volunteers in Ministry and support our children as they reach out to children at risk in our community.
